Output aa5326325ce416c935b80e661be06def93d00657c31cc2a6ae79675d1f141f8e:0

value
10500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00e65340c5fe3b9673577654d115d78dc07da176 OP_EQUAL
address
31mmqpVj2pxvmPwnXscpsDB1xNKNM3TezA
transaction
aa5326325ce416c935b80e661be06def93d00657c31cc2a6ae79675d1f141f8e
spent
true